Copyright Criminals

In the past 35 years, technology has made it possible for almost anyone to sample and remix beats and melodies into new creations. But when those original beats and melodies belong to someone else, the irresistible force of creative freedom meets the immovable object of intellectual property law. COPYRIGHT CRIMINALS looks at arguments on all sides of the debate.

Copyright Criminals examines the creative and commercial value of musical sampling, including the related debates over artistic expression, copyright law, and (of course) money. The film traces the rise of hip-hop from the urban streets of New York to its current status as a multibillion-dollar industry.
